





















This article is the second chapter of a two-part series dedicated to the mathematical study of the higher-spin symmetry enjoyed by the $\mathfrak{sl}_3$ boundary Toda Conformal Field Theory. Namely, based on a probabilistic definition of this model and building on the framework introduced in the first article of this series, we compute some singular vectors of the theory which at the level of correlation functions give rise to higher equations of motion. Under additional assumptions these become BPZ-type differential equations satisfied by the correlation functions, a key feature in the perspective of a rigorous derivation of the structure constants of the theory. Such equations of motion and differential equations were previously unknown in the physics literature.
